In the mid-19th century, as New Zealand navigated its colonial identity, Robert Maunsell's "Grammar of the New Zealand Language (2nd edition)" emerged as a pivotal resource for understanding Māori linguistics. This comprehensive guide meticulously explores the unique structure and pronunciation of the Māori language, offering insights into its rich grammatical rules. With a focus on the intricacies of verb forms and sentence construction, Maunsell’s work is an essential tool for students, linguists, and cultural advocates alike. By bridging the gap between English and Māori, this document not only preserves linguistic heritage but also fosters appreciation for New Zealand's indigenous culture.
